FAQs - booking Duluth flights

  • Are there any public transportation options that will take me from the airport to the center of Duluth?

    The local bus route Number 8 has service from the airport to downtown Duluth. The trip time is around 30min and you can expect a fare of about $2 to ride the bus.

  • Is it possible to get a taxi at this airport and if so, what is the approximate cost to get to downtown Duluth?

    There are three different taxi companies that offer service at this airport. There will generally be taxis available after flights but it is always advised that you contact taxi companies before your trip to make sure they are available when you arrive. You can expect a trip time of around 13min from the airport to downtown Duluth and a fare of around $20.

  • Are there any rideshare companies that have an operation at this airport?

    Both of the major rideshare companies the most travelers are familiar with do operate at this airport. The location for pickup for rides from these rideshare companies is in the parking lot that has a location just to the west of the terminal building.

  • Is it possible to rent a car at this airport and if so, where will I find the customer service counters for these rental companies?

    There are five different major rental car companies that all have an operation at this airport. It is important to note that all the rental car companies here operate based on flight schedules and thus do not operate 24 hours per day. You will find the customer service counters for all these rental car companies in the arrivals area near the baggage claim. The cars for rent have a location in the parking lot adjacent to the terminal buildings.

  • How far is Duluth Intl Airport from central Duluth?

    The city center of Duluth is 6 miles from Duluth Intl Airport.

  • What is the name of Duluth’s airport?

    All flights to Duluth land at Duluth Intl Airport. The airport code is DLH,and it can also be referred to as Duluth Intl.

  • If you are traveling for business reasons or simply needing to get some work done while on your trip, you might want to take advantage of the business center at the Duluth International Airport (DLH). They have all the necessary amenities for the professional traveler that you can use along with privacy, coffee and a quiet environment. There is a fee to use this service.
  • If someone is going to pick you up at the airport let them know that they can park in any of the lots of the airport for free for up to 15min so that they can come to meet you after your flight.
  • If you are a traveler that tends to get nervous when traveling you will love the Captain's Canine Crew that roams the halls of the terminal building to take nervous traveler's minds off of the stress of their journey.
  • Accessibility for people who use wheelchairs or other mobility aids is standard throughout the airport and this includes amenities such as accessible parking and specific lines for those with accessibility issues to get through security checks at the airport.
  • If you have arrived at the airport after a long flight and are in need of something to eat or drink the airport offers a restaurant that has a full menu of items for breakfast, lunch, and dinner as well as a number of classic and signature beverages.
